Brut, Pol Roger

 The "White Foil" blend contains approximately one third of each three grape varieties of Champagne. Pinot Noir contributes body, depth of character and life extending tannins, Pinot Meunier adds youthful freshness, vigour and plump fruit character while Chardonnay gives lightness, elegance and firmness.  


Varietal: Pinot Noir/Pinot Meunier/Chardonnay

Vintage: NV

Country: France

Region: Champagne

Malbec, Alamos

The character of Mendoza wines is forged in high altitude desert vineyards irrigated by mineral-rich snowmelt from glaciers and snowfields.  High altitude means cool temperatures and clear air, and clear air means more sunlight for building flavor in the grapes, helping to make Mendoza the source of Argentina’s well-earned reputation for top quality, unique wines. 


Varietal: 85 % Malbec, 10% Bonarda, 5% Syrah

Vintage: 2018

Country: Argentina

Region: Mendoza
